Caution
Before starting the NIBP measurement, make sure that the selected initial
pressure is appropriate for the patient.
1. In monitoring mode press the softkey [NIBP].
2. Press the softkey [Mode] repeatedly until the required mode "Adult“, "Child"
or "Neonate" appears.
3. To start an individual measurement, press the softkey [Start].
4. The NIBP cuff is inflated and measurement is performed automatically.
5. A measurement in progress can be interrupted with the softkey [Stop].
Adjust the initial pressure of the monitoring at approx. 30 mmHg above the
expected systolic value or use the default settings.
Immediately after the measurement the softkeys are greyed out. Another
measurement is possible only after 5 seconds.
To additionally display the measured value in a parameter field exit the NIBP
user surface with the softkey [Close].
1. Select a parameter field for display of the non-invasive blood pressure and
open the parameter context menu.
2. Assign NIBP monitoring to the selected parameter field.
3. Alternatively, individual parameter fields can be configured to display the
systolic (NIBP SYS), diastolic (NIBP DIA) and the mean arterial (NIBP
MAD) pressure values.
Fig. 6-31 NIBP monitoring parameter fields
1 Systolic value
2 Diastolic value
3 Symbol for switched-on alarms
4 Mean arterial pressure
5 Upper alarm limit
6 Lower alarm limit
